Tiger Woods was arrested on suspicion of DUI following a rollover crash on Jupiter Island, Florida, where his Land Rover SUV clipped a truck while passing at high speed and flipped onto its side. The 15-time major champion crawled out unharmed and cooperated with authorities.

Impairment Signs and Tests

Martin County Sheriff John Budensiek noted Woods showed “signs of impairment” despite a Breathalyzer reading of 0.00, suggesting medication or drugs. He refused a urinalysis, leading to charges of DUI with property damage and refusal to submit to testing.

Crash Details

The incident occurred near Woods’ home on a 30 mph road; no other injuries reported. He spent eight hours in jail before bail. This marks his second DUI-related arrest, following a 2017 reckless driving plea tied to painkillers.
